Abstract
In our previous papers, within the theory of the Riemann zeta-function we have introduced the following notions: Jacob’s ladders, oscillating systems, ζ-factorization, metamorphoses, etc. In this paper we obtain a ζ-analogue of an elementary trigonometric identity and other interactions between oscillating systems.
